Sure, problems as well (SC leads the nation in number of books banned in schools, for example) but you can't beat the green back roads we took today to see the rare & endangered rocky shoals spider lily at Langsford Canal State Park. The lilies ~ the largest known patch ~ stand in clumps right in the shallow Catawba River. We were there at peak season. There's a mile-long path where we saw remnants of the 1820s canal, an eagle's nest that has been there for 30 years with the same pair (which I didn't see), & 2 people in a canoe stuck on the rocks.
